Tacos Tamix in Pico-Union serves up some of the city's best al pastor, featuring a killer marinade and a DIY vibe with their epic alambre tacos.
"Another Oaxacan owner, Rolando Martinez, employs the same strategy as Leo’s, a badass marinade and veteran al pastor taqueros recruited from Mexico’s street food institutions to make his al pastor. The alambres, a hash of sautéed al pastor, peppers, onions, bacon, and Oaxacan cheese are a DIY taco party, and on any given night, Tamix might be the best in LA for their al pastor, too." - Bill Esparza
"Tacos Tamix, found in Pico-Union, is celebrated for its tasty tacos. Yet, similar to other taco vendors around Los Angeles, the tacos have reduced in size, prompting diners to order more to satisfy their hunger." - Mona Holmes
